Morphy Richards’ venture into the DAB radio market allows you to record and playback live radio but, sadly, it doesn’t double as an iron.

And why is that a shame? Well, if you burn your fingers on the Ordio Rewind you might wish you had splashed the cash on an iron after all: as it is, it’s hardly worth plugging in.

For a relatively expensive piece of kit it still feels cheap and, despite the 24 presets, it records for only a miserly 10 minutes.

To top off the overpriced mediocrities, it also sounds hard and uncompromising. Thanks but no thanks.
